Why do I need a business bank account?

Your limited company is a separate legal entity from you as an individual. Business income and expenditure should be kept separate from your personal account. Your business account is where your business income should be paid into.

How long does it take to open a business bank account?

This depends on which bank you choose. Some banks can open an account the same day for you, others can take around 5 working days. The length of time to open an account can vary from bank to bank. It is always a good idea to check what the expected turnaround time is prior to submitting an application.

What do I need to open a business bank account?

Each bank has different requirements. Often banks can confirm your company details by doing a quick electronic search via Companies House, therefore do not require a copy of your certificate of incorporation or share certificates. Other banks may ask you to supply a copy of these as well as a summary of your business trading activities and expected turnover. All banks will require a form of personal identification such as a valid passport and proof of your current address such, as a utility bill. How much does a business bank account cost?

This also depends on which bank you choose. Many banks offer bank accounts with no annual or regular fees or free switching service to transfer to another bank account, meaning you can set up an account and incur no costs. In some cases, certain features with your business bank account may be chargeable. There is a wide range of accounts available, before choosing a specific provider you can request a full tariff of charges so you can be aware of any costs that may be incurred in advance.

I'm worried I may fail a credit check, will this mean I can't open a business bank account?

No, some banks do offer a business bank account without performing a credit check, only an ID check. Typically as long as you have ID and a proof of address you can open a business bank account.
